Commerce Charter Township-based Nuspire, a managed security services provider, has hired Lewie Dunsworth as CEO. Saylor Frase, the company’s previous CEO, now serves as chairman of the board.

Dunsworth will work with Nuspire’s leadership team to make strategic decisions, lead overall business operations, and spearhead the company’s growth strategy into new markets while evolving its service portfolio.

Dunsworth was previously chief information security officer and executive vice president of global security services at Herjavec Group, chief information security officer of H&R Block, and senior vice president of advisory services and managed services at Optiv. He completed his bachelor’s degree at DeVry University and a Master of Business Administration at the University of Missouri in Kansas City.

Frase will continue to provide guidance, expertise, and business relationships as he transitions into his new role.
